Bihar BJP chief threatens to cut hands of anyone who questions PM Modi

Bihar BJP president Nityanand Rai threatened to chop off the “finger or hand raised” against Prime Minister Narendra Modi. He issued this warning in the presence of Bihar Deputy Chief Minister Sushil Kumar Modi and several other ministers.

According to media reports, the Lok Sabha MP from Ujiyarpur, who was addressing a rally in Patna, spoke about the PM Modi's journey from humble beginnings to the post of prime minister. Noting that PM Modi overcame several obstacles to be where he is now, the MP said his story should be a source of pride for every Indian.

PM Narendra Modi par agar koi aankh uthata hai to unki aur uthne waali ungali ko, uthne waale haath ko…hum sub milke…ya to tod dein, zaroorat pari to kaat dein (roughly translated as: if anyone dares to question the prime minister, we should try to break his/her finger or chop the hand off if needed).

When contacted by Indian Express, Rai attempted to clarify his claim saying he only used the expression of "chopping hands" to convey the message that there is a need to deal strongly with anyone who rises against the country's security and pride.
